merhaba;
x sitemiz var bu sitede de x.com/iletisim.php x.com/beniara.php gibi sayfalarımız var ve bu sayfalardaki formları doldurup gönder dediklerinde bize mail geliyor.
benim isteğim bu sayfaları dolduran kullanıcıların bu sayfalara veya siteye geldikleri refererrleri de bu formlarla birlikte bize göndermeleri.
Bunun ile ilgili destek olabilecek bir arkadaş arıyorum.
PHP İletişim formu referrer eklenmesi
7
●118
- 01-06-2020, 13:47:43Mail header bilgisi üzerinden mi ?matrotr adlı üyeden alıntı: mesajı görüntüle
- 02-06-2020, 18:26:24
$neredengeldi=$_SERVER['HTTP_REFERER'];
Formların olduğu sayfaya yukarıdaki kodu eklersiniz. size gelen mail içeriğine $neredengeldi değişkeninide yazdırırsınız. Olay tamamdır. - 03-06-2020, 16:41:45Evet, bu yöntem ile ziyaretçinin son referrerini yakalayabiliyorum ama siteye giriş referreri form ile iletilmiyor.salimsevindik adlı üyeden alıntı: mesajı görüntüle
örneğin google de x firması diye arattı x.com a girdi sonra buradan x.com/beni-ara.php ye geldi form bana x.com u veriyor, benim istediğim google yi yakalayabilmesi. - 03-06-2020, 17:08:35googleyi yakalayabilmesi için veri tabanı oluşturmanız gerekiyor ve oradan veriyi ip adresiyle eşleştirerek forma çekebilirsiniz.
bunun gibi yapmak istiyorsunuz anladığım kadarıyla
https://prnt.sc/st21r2 - 03-06-2020, 17:29:30ilk girişteki referer ı bir session a atın.ertu adlı üyeden alıntı: mesajı görüntüle
session_start(); if(!isset($_SESSION["neredengeldi"])){ $_SESSION["neredengeldi"]=$_SERVER['HTTP_REFERER']; }ilk girişteki referer ı sessiona atamış oldu bu sessionda ki değeride formunuza kolayca taşıyabilirsiniz.